PNC Financial Services, headquartered in Pittsburgh, ranks among the largest banks in the U.S. Over the past decade, the company has pushed hard into technology, building a dedicated Digital Services division that powers online banking, mobile apps, and secure payment platforms. PNC’s tech ecosystem also hosts the PNC Innovation Center, where fintech startups collaborate on blockchain, AI‑driven fraud detection, and customer‑centric analytics.

Tech candidates at PNC find roles across software engineering, data science, cybersecurity, product management, cloud infrastructure, and DevOps. The company typically uses agile frameworks, offers remote or hybrid work options, and emphasizes continuous learning with in‑house training and industry certifications. Expect competitive benefits, a culture of inclusion, and a clear career ladder that rewards technical excellence.

Frequently Asked Questions

What’s it like to work at PNC?
PNC fosters a collaborative environment where tech teams cross‑functional with product, risk, and customer experience groups. Employees report high work‑life balance, mentorship programs, and a focus on diversity. The company offers flexible remote or hybrid schedules, comprehensive health plans, and a 401(k) match to support long‑term growth.
What types of positions are available at PNC?
PNC hires for a broad spectrum of tech roles: software engineers (frontend, backend, full‑stack), data scientists, machine learning engineers, cybersecurity analysts, cloud architects, DevOps specialists, product managers, and UX designers. Many positions support digital banking, payment processing, fraud detection, and regulatory technology. Remote and hybrid arrangements are common, especially for development and data roles.
How can I stand out as an applicant for PNC?
Tailor your resume to PNC’s tech stack—highlight experience with Java, .NET, Python, or cloud services (AWS, Azure). Showcase measurable impact, such as reducing transaction latency or improving fraud detection accuracy. Prepare for both behavioral and technical interviews by reviewing system design, coding challenges, and PNC’s core values. Demonstrating knowledge of fintech trends, earning relevant certifications, and contributing to open‑source projects can further differentiate you.
